Useful Words Definitions


Boiler: a metal pot for stewing or boiling; usually has a lid.

Saucepan: a deep pan with a handle; used for stewing or boiling.

Coddle: cook in nearly boiling water.

Simmer: temperature just below the boiling point.

Caldron: a very large pot that is used for boiling and cooking.

Scald: treat with boiling water.

Dropped Egg: egg cooked in gently boiling water.

Teakettle: kettle for boiling water to make tea.

Brew: sit or let sit in boiling water so as to extract the flavor.

Steam: water at boiling temperature diffused in the atmosphere.

Boil: come to the boiling point and change from a liquid to vapor.

Boiled Egg: egg cooked briefly in the shell in gently boiling water.

Brew: drink made by steeping and boiling and fermenting rather than distilling.

Boil: come to the boiling point and change from a liquid to vapor, be in an agitated emotional state.

Heat Of Condensation: heat liberated by a unit mass of gas at its boiling point as it condenses into a liquid.

Porridge: soft food made by boiling oatmeal or other meal or legumes in water or milk until thick.

Percolator: a coffeepot in which boiling water ascends through a central tube and filters back down through a basket of ground coffee beans.

Machicolation: a projecting parapet supported by corbels on a medieval castle; has openings through which stones or boiling water could be dropped on an enemy.

Liquid Oxygen: a bluish translucent magnetic liquid obtained by compressing gaseous oxygen and then cooling it below its boiling point; used as an oxidizer in rocket propellants.

Molasses: thick dark syrup produced by boiling down juice from sugar cane; especially during sugar refining.

Heat Of Vaporisation: heat absorbed by a unit mass of a material at its boiling point in order to convert the material into a gas at the same temperature.

Gelatin: gelatin is a protein obtained by boiling animal skin, tendons, ligaments, and bones with water. It is used in food production to thicken or gel liquids and is a common ingredient in desserts.

Celsius Scale: a temperature scale that defines the freezing point of water as 0 degrees and the boiling point of water as 100 degrees.

Centigrade: of or relating to a temperature scale on which the freezing point of water is 0 degrees and the boiling point of water is 100 degrees.

Boil Over: overflow or cause to overflow while boiling.

Poach: cook in a simmering liquid.

Pot Roast: cut of beef suitable for simmering in liquid in a closed pot.

Braised: cooked by browning in fat and then simmering in a closed container.

Stew: food prepared by stewing especially meat or fish with vegetables.

Consomme: consomme is a clear soup made by simmering meat or vegetables with aromatics and clarified to remove impurities. It is flavorful and often served as a starter or used as a base for other dishes.

Hellishly: extremely.
